Baby boy names from D
Here are Jain-friendly baby boy names starting with the letter D, with simple meanings:
- Dharmanath – Name of the 15th Tirthankar; lord of dharma (righteousness).
- Dharam / Dharma – Righteousness, virtue, right conduct.
- Dharamraj / Dharmaraj – King of righteousness; one who rules by dharma.
- Dharamveer / Dharmaveer – Brave in upholding dharma.
- Dharmaendra / Dharmendra – Lord of dharma; protector of righteousness.
- Dharmesh / Dharmesh – Master of dharma; one centered in virtue.
- Dharmik – Righteous, virtuous person.
- Dheer / Dhir – Patient, calm, courageous.
- Dhiraj / Dheeraj – Patience, inner calm.
- Dhruv – Steadfast, firm; like the fixed pole star.
- Dhruvesh / Dhruvin – Lord/one of firmness and stability.
- Dhyanu / Dhyay / Dhyeya – Related to meditation and focus (dhyān).
- Dipesh / Deepesh – Lord of light; one who brings inner light.
- Dipak / Deepak – Lamp; source of light and wisdom.
- Dipankara / Deepankar – One who creates light; radiant.
- Dhanesh – Lord of wealth; in Jain sense, wealth of virtues/merit.
- Devansh / Deval – Part of the divine; virtuous, pure being.
- Darshan – Holy vision; also used for “Jain darshan” (Jain philosophy).
- Divit / Divyesh / Divyam – Divine, full of inner purity and light.
- Dayan / Dayesh / Dayal – Compassionate, kind (root: dayā = compassion).
All these are compatible with Jain dharma and commonly acceptable in both Digambar and Shwetambar families; there is no strict tradition-wise difference for such names.
